Four states in the United States have implemented specific legal frameworks to prohibit the transfer of ivory and rhinoceros horn. These states are California, New Jersey, New York, and Washington, each taking a unique approach to address the issue.

California, New Jersey, and New York have chosen to enact their laws through the legislative process, utilizing their respective state legislatures to pass bills that ban the transfer of ivory and rhinoceros horn.

In contrast, Washington's approach was more democratic, with voters directly participating in the decision-making process. During the 2015 election, Washington's voters approved a ballot initiative that banned the transfer of ivory and rhinoceros horn within the state.

The prohibition of ivory and rhinoceros horn transfers is a crucial step in protecting endangered species and combating illegal wildlife trafficking. These laws aim to reduce demand for these products, thereby discouraging poaching and illegal trade.
